Watershed delineation is one of the most frequent tasks in our GIS workflows — and one of the most consequential. An error here propagates through every downstream calculation: catchment area, runoff volume, flood peak.
A correctly delineated watershed takes 2–4 hours in QGIS. Correcting a wrong one mid-project can cost weeks. Front-load the validation effort.
